
EM78569
8-bit Micro-controller
__________________________________________________________________________________________________________________________________________________________________
* This specification is subject to be changed without notice.
8/31/2004 (V4.0)
RC (PORTC I/O data, Counter1 data)
PAGE0 (PORT9 I/O data register)
7
6
PC7
PC6
R/W
R/W
Bit 0 ~ Bit 7 (PC0 ~ PC7) : 8-bit PORTC(0~7) I/O data register
User can use IOC register to define input or output each bit.
PAGE1 (Counter1 data register)
Bit7
Bit6
Bit5
CN17
CN16
CN15
R/W-0
R/W-0
R/W-0
Bit 0 ~ Bit 7 (CN10 ~ CN17) : Counter1's buffer that user can read and write.
Counter1 is a 8-bit up-counter with 8-bit prescaler that user can use RC PAGE1 to preset and read the
counter.(write
preset) After a interruption , it will reload the preset value.
Example for writing :
MOV 0x0C, A ; write the data at accumulator to counter1 (preset)
Example for reading :
MOV A, 0x0C ; read the data at counter1 to accumulator
PAGE2(LSB 8-bit Multiplication result)
7
6
5
4
3
MR7
MR6
MR5
MR4
MR3
R/W
R/W
R/W
R/W
R/W
Bit 0 ~ Bit 7 (MR0 ~ MR7) : Multiplication result data
The multiplier can make a multiplication with X*Y. The multiplicator data buffer X is ACC(acculator) and
the multiplicand data buffer Y is RB PAGE2. The LSB 8-bit of maximum 24 bit multiplication result MR
will be stored in RC PAGE2.
RC PAGE2 = MR(0~7) = LSB 8-bit (X*Y)
PAGE3 (reserved)
(unused register)
RD (LCD control, Counter2 data)
PAGE0 (LCD driver control bits)
7
6
5
4
3
-
VERSEL
PHO
1
-
R/W-0
R/W-0
R/W-0
Bit 0 (LCD_M) : LCD operation method including duty and frame frequency
Bit 1 ~ Bit 2 (LCD_C0 ~ LCD_C1) : LCD display control
LCD_C1 LCD_C0 LCD_M LCD Display Control
0
0
0
change duty
1
Disable(turn off LCD)
0
1
:
Blanking
1
1
:
LCD display enable
Ps. To change the display duty must set the "LCD_C1 ,LCD_C0" to "00".
5
4
3
2
1
0
PC5
R/W
PC4
R/W
PC3
R/W
PC2
R/W
PC1
R/W
PC0
R/W
Bit4
CN14
R/W-0
Bit3
CN13
R/W-0
Bit2
CN12
R/W-0
Bit1
CN11
R/W-0
Bit0
CN10
R/W-0
2
1
0
MR2
R/W
MR1
R/W
MR0
R/W
2
1
0
LCD_C1 LCD_C0
R/W-0
LCD_M
R/W-0
R/W-0
Duty
1/4
1/2
:
:
Bias
1/3
1/3
:
: